Forgive Not
This early in the twenty-first century, the rulers of the Catholic Church have suffered an earthquake of crumbling credibility. Nearly ten years ago, with the initial revelations about sexual abuse of the young by priests, some argued that the problem was limited in time and place, since most of the abuse cases had occurred 30 or 40 years before, and they took place in the United States. There was hope that an investigative and reformist effort would restore the U.S. Church’s authority.
